From what I understand of premillenial eschatology, during the millennial reign, people who survived the tribulation will have their longevity returned like before the flood, but they will still die. What happens to those that die, but are saved? Jesus is already on earth with the saints, the people saved before the tribulation; but what about those saved after? Would they just get their glorified bodies immediately?

The passage you link to is Isaiah 65:20:
Your assumption is that this is referring to Christians. However, we know that during the Millenium there will be Christians and non-Christians (either those that come out of the Tribulation or perhaps people born during these 1000 years):
So my understanding is that Christians will all have their resurrected, immortal bodies during the Millenium, and non-Christians will not. Unfortunately, this theory does not address what happens to people who become Christians during this time! |
